Description

Ikea has issued dismissals to 56 employees at its Norwegian headquarters in Slependen, effective from April. The reductions aim to streamline operations and improve efficiency. The move follows a review of competencies, leadership, tenure and personal fit, with employees offered severance and career guidance. The process involved individual meetings and collective notifications. Workers were informed of their status, and voluntary departures occurred before the formal assessment. Trade unions were consulted throughout. The restructuring is part of Ikea’s broader strategy to enhance agility.
